What Causes This Problem

  • Excess humidity in basements and crawl spaces encourages mold growth.
  • Leaks from roofing or plumbing create moisture behind walls.
  • Poor ventilation traps moisture in bathrooms and kitchens consistently.
  • Flooding events introduce water that settles into building materials.
  • Condensation due to temperature differences on windows and surfaces.

Firestone’s proximity to the Front Range means seasonal temperature changes often cause condensation and moisture retention inside buildings. This climate, combined with typical construction in the area, contributes to mold risks. For property owners concerned about these hidden threats, understanding all potential causes is critical. Frequently Asked Questions

How Does Hidden Mold Detection Impact Mold Inspection Services In Firestone, CO?

Detecting hidden mold is essential to effective mold inspections because mold often grows where it cannot be seen, such as inside walls or under flooring. This makes Hidden Mold Detection in Firestone, CO a critical part of thorough mold inspection services to ensure all areas of concern are identified properly.

What Are The Signs That Indicate A Mold Inspection Is Necessary?

Unusual odors, visible mold spots, recent water damage, or persistent respiratory issues indoors may all indicate the need for a professional mold inspection to diagnose and address potential problems early.

How Long Does A Typical Mold Inspection Take?

Most mold inspections in residential properties take about two to four hours depending on the size of the home and the complexity of the investigation required.

Are Mold Inspections Covered By Homeowner’s Insurance?

Coverage varies by policy, but many insurance plans require mold inspections as part of claims related to water damage. Checking with your provider beforehand is recommended to understand implications.

What Should I Do After A Mold Inspection Finds Mold?

After mold is found, it’s important to follow recommended remediation steps promptly, which may include mold removal by certified professionals and fixing the underlying moisture source to prevent recurrence.
